Page 1 of 1
"apt-get upgrade" oder "apt-get dselect-upgrade"?
Posted: 2006-08-23 09:38
by blubber
Hallo,
ein Debian-System lässt sich ja mit "apt-get upgrade" und "apt-get dselect-upgrade" aktualisieren. Welchen Befehl sollte ich - insbesondere unter Aspekten der Sicherheit - verwenden? Bei "apt-get upgrade" werden ja nicht alle Pakete aktualisiert, werden trotzdem immer alle sichheitsrelevanten Updates installiert?
MfG, Jan
Re: "apt-get upgrade" oder "apt-get dselect-upgrade"?
Posted: 2006-08-23 11:54
by sledge0303
Ja, sofern aus Basispaketen installiert.
Wenn die selbst kompiliert hast, werden die natürlich nicht angefasst ;)
Re: "apt-get upgrade" oder "apt-get dselect-upgrade"?
Posted: 2006-08-23 13:07
by thorsten
Ich benutze zum Installieren aptitude install PAKETNAME
Zum Updaten aptitude update
Zum Installieren von Sicherheitsupdates aptitude upgrade
Zum Wechsel der Version (e.g. sarge -> etch) aptitude dist-upgrade
Letzteres kann ein Schuß ins Knie sein, wenn du backports.org in deiner sources.list hast. Dann bekommst du alle bpo-Pakete installiert :lol:
apt-get dselect-upgrade habe ich benutzt, wenn ich dem System über dpkg --set-selections neue Software untergejubelt habe - brauchst du also im Normalfall nicht.
Re: "apt-get upgrade" oder "apt-get dselect-upgrade"?
Posted: 2006-08-23 13:09
by dodolin
Ich verwende immer apt-get -u upgrade. Das sollte soweit für die Sicherheitsupdates ausreichen. Ganz selten kommt es vor, dass aufgrund seltsamer Abhängigkeiten mit diesem Befehl nicht alle Pakete aktualisiert werden können, was dann aber in der Meldung angezeigt wird. Dann kann apt-get dselect-upgrade manchmal helfen, diese Abhängigkeiten trotzdem aufzulösen.
Re: "apt-get upgrade" oder "apt-get dselect-upgrade"?
Posted: 2006-08-28 12:08
by blubber
Schonmal danke für die Antworten.
Bei mir wird jedenfalls bei "apt-get upgrade" eine ganze Liste mit Paketen angezeigt, die "zurückgehalten" wurden.
Re: "apt-get upgrade" oder "apt-get dselect-upgrade"?
Posted: 2006-08-28 12:26
by dodolin
Ja, das wäre dann genau so ein Fall, wo mal -dselect-upgrade probiert werden sollte.
Re: "apt-get upgrade" oder "apt-get dselect-upgrade"?
Posted: 2006-08-28 13:31
by blubber
Ok, ich denke dann weiß ich jetzt alles, was ich wissen wollte. Danke.
Re: "apt-get upgrade" oder "apt-get dselect-upgrade"?
Posted: 2006-08-28 17:54
by spiderman
Thorsten wrote:
Zum Wechsel der Version (e.g. sarge -> etch) aptitude dist-upgrade
Letzteres kann ein Schuß ins Knie sein, wenn du backports.org in deiner sources.list hast. Dann bekommst du alle bpo-Pakete installiert :lol:
Das müsste man aber mit einem entsprechendem Eintrag in /etc/apt/preferences verhindern können?
Oder sehe ich das jetzt falsch?
Re: "apt-get upgrade" oder "apt-get dselect-upgrade"?
Posted: 2006-08-28 18:22
by thorsten
Ich habe das pinning wie bei bpo in meiner preferences stehen, aber ein dist-upgrade will mit massig Pakete aktualisieren. Also gehe ich davon aus, dass ein dist-upgrade sich nicht mehr um die preferences kümmert.
Ich lasse mich aber auch gerne eines Besseren belehren.